Unity Run organised at Doda to celebrate Constitution Day

DODA, NOVEMBER 26: To commemorate Constitution Day, the District Administration Doda today organised a grand Unity Run from Boys Higher Secondary School to Sports Stadium.

The event witnessed enthusiastic participation from thousands of students, teachers, officials and local residents, presenting a vibrant display of unity and national pride.

The Unity Run was jointly flagged off by Deputy Commissioner Harvinder Singh, Additional Deputy Commissioner Anil Kumar Thakur and other Civil and Police officers. The guests lauded the participants and urged them to uphold the ideals of the Indian Constitution, including Justice, Liberty, Equality and Fraternity.

As the rally marched through the town, students and citizens raised slogans promoting unity, peace and national integration.

At the Sports Stadium, the participating officers, students and teachers took a solemn pledge to protect, preserve and abide by the Constitution of India. They reaffirmed their dedication to democratic values and fundamental duties.

The Deputy Commissioner emphasized the significance of observing Constitution Day. He stated that the Constitution is not just a legal framework but a guiding force that guarantees individual dignity, freedom and equality. He encouraged students to study the Constitution, understand their rights and responsibilities and contribute towards building an inclusive and progressive society.
